A kind of graphite resistance formula heating high temperature heat treatment furnace thermal field
[technical field]
The present invention relates to a kind of high-temperature process technical field, especially relate to a kind of graphite resistance formula heating high temperature heat treatment furnace thermal field.
[background technology]
Known, the thermal field of most domestic graphite resistance formula heating high temperature heat treatment furnace all adopts hard-wired structure, therefore in the heating of product, heat up, insulation and temperature-fall period, thermal field structure is changeless, the thermal field of such semitight, there is heat dissipation capacity large, power attenuation is large, the drawback wasted energy not environmentally, in addition, thermal field reduces the temperature of thermal field and raw materials for production by the method that self-heating is lowered the temperature, make the rate of temperature fall ratio when high temperature very fast, but when thermal field internal temperature drops to about 400 DEG C, because the insulating power of material with carbon element is good, the decline of temperature slowly, the production cycle of product is extended, thus reduce production efficiency, cause the problem of economic benefits comparison difference.
[summary of the invention]
In order to overcome the deficiency in background technology, the invention discloses a kind of graphite resistance formula heating high temperature heat treatment furnace thermal field, the present invention, by arranging cooling device and heat-insulation cage on heat-preservation cylinder, reaches fast cooling and the object of enhancing productivity with this.
In order to realize described goal of the invention, the present invention adopts following technical scheme:
A kind of graphite resistance formula heating high temperature heat treatment furnace thermal field, comprise heat-insulation cage, heat-preservation cylinder, thermal insulating door thermally insulated door and cooling device, heat-insulation cage is provided with in the outside of heat-preservation cylinder, the inwall of heat-preservation cylinder is provided with heater, a thermal insulating door thermally insulated door is equipped with in heat-preservation cylinder two ends, thermal insulating door thermally insulated door is connected with heat-preservation cylinder by the thermal insulating door thermally insulated door flange be arranged on above heat-preservation cylinder, heat-preservation cylinder is provided with cooling device, cooling device is by heat absorbing sheet, cooling water coil and fan are formed, heat-preservation cylinder is provided with cooling water coil and heat absorbing sheet, heat absorbing sheet is arranged on cooling water coil, thermal insulating door thermally insulated door is provided with fan.
Described heat-insulation cage is network structure, and heat-insulation cage is fixedly installed on the outside of heat-preservation cylinder.
The outside of described thermal insulating door thermally insulated door is provided with support, and support is provided with pull bar.
Described heat-preservation cylinder is double-decker, and cooling water coil and heat absorbing sheet are arranged between the bilayer of heat-preservation cylinder.
Owing to have employed technique scheme, the present invention has following beneficial effect:
A kind of graphite resistance formula heating high temperature heat treatment furnace thermal field of the present invention, comprises heat-insulation cage, heat-preservation cylinder, thermal insulating door thermally insulated door and cooling device, by arranging cooling device and heat-insulation cage on heat-preservation cylinder, and the object reaching fast cooling with this and enhance productivity; A kind of graphite resistance formula heating high temperature heat treatment furnace thermal field of the present invention, structure is simple and practical, operates more convenient, can reduce the temperature of thermal field fast, thus improve production efficiency, add economic benefit.

[detailed description of the invention]
By explanation the present invention that the following examples can be detailed, disclose object of the present invention and be intended to protect all technological improvements in the scope of the invention.
A kind of graphite resistance formula heating high temperature heat treatment furnace thermal field by reference to the accompanying drawings described in 1 ~ 2, comprise heat-insulation cage 1, heat-preservation cylinder 2, thermal insulating door thermally insulated door 5 and cooling device, heat-insulation cage 1 is provided with in the outside of heat-preservation cylinder 2, the inwall of heat-preservation cylinder 2 is provided with heater 4, a thermal insulating door thermally insulated door 5 is equipped with in heat-preservation cylinder 2 two ends, thermal insulating door thermally insulated door 5 is connected with heat-preservation cylinder 2 by the thermal insulating door thermally insulated door flange 3 be arranged on above heat-preservation cylinder 2, heat-preservation cylinder 2 is provided with cooling device, cooling device is by heat absorbing sheet 8, cooling water coil 9 and fan 10 are formed, heat-preservation cylinder 2 is provided with cooling water coil 9 and heat absorbing sheet 8, heat absorbing sheet 8 is arranged on cooling water coil 9, thermal insulating door thermally insulated door 5 is provided with fan 10, described heat-insulation cage 1 is network structure, and heat-insulation cage 1 is fixedly installed on the outside of heat-preservation cylinder 2, the outside of described thermal insulating door thermally insulated door 5 is provided with support 6, is provided with pull bar 7 on the frame 6, described heat-preservation cylinder 2 is double-decker, and cooling water coil 9 and heat absorbing sheet 8 are arranged between the bilayer of heat-preservation cylinder 2.
Implement a kind of graphite resistance formula heating high temperature heat treatment furnace thermal field of the present invention, in use, heat-preservation cylinder 2 and thermal insulating door thermally insulated door flange 3 are all fixedly installed on heat-insulation cage 1, thermal insulating door thermally insulated door 5 is fixing on the frame 6, pull bar on support and cylinders connect, heat-insulation cage adopts heat-resistance stainless steel material to be made, meet the technological requirement that mechanical strength under high temperature can not weaken, when the temperature in thermal field is reduced to design temperature, by cylinder, thermal insulating door thermally insulated door 5 is pulled open, make the inside and outside connection of thermal field, fan 10 on thermal insulating door thermally insulated door 5 is started working, thus the heat in stove is taken away, and heat can be taken away by cooling water coil 9 on heat-preservation cylinder 2 and heat absorbing sheet 8 more fast, thus reach the object of fast cooling, and then improve production efficiency.
